Tobacco Retailers To Sell More Products In Hungary
- 19 Nov 2014 8:00 AM
- shopping
A bill filed in Parliament on Monday evening will allow the licensed tobacco retailers to also sell chewing gum, candies and public transport tickets, as well as topping up prepaid mobile phone service balances.

Budapest Mayor Has Opened The BKK Customer Service Centre @ Deák Ferenc Tér
- 30 Sep 2014 9:00 AM
- getting around
The fourth customer service centre of the Centre for Budapest Transport (BKK) has been opened at Deák Ferenc tér. In the capital city there are currently one hundred seventy ticket vending machines in operation, and by the beginning of the next year three hundred vending machines will be serving Budapest and its suburban area, said Mayor István Tarlós.

MOL Bubi To Be Launched In Budapest Today, 8 September
- 8 Sep 2014 9:02 AM
- getting around
MOL Bubi, the public bike-sharing system that is a new mode of public transport in Budapest will be launched on Monday, 8 September 2014. Tickets will be available for purchase from Monday morning at the touch-screen terminals of major docking-stations and the MOL Bubi website, while passes go on sale at BKK’s customer service centres.
